#1f724b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1f724b is composed of 12.2% red, 44.7% green and 29.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 72.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 34.2% yellow and 55.3% black. It has a hue angle of 151.8 degrees, a saturation of 57.2% and a lightness of 28.4%. #1f724b color hex could be obtained by blending #3ee496 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

Shades and Tints of #1f724b

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020604 is the darkest color, while #f6fcf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1f724b

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#464b49 is the less saturated color, while #038e4d is the most saturated one.
